My Lab - Hudson
 
2 Attachment(s)
Here is a couple shots of Hudson. He is 3 now and great with our kids and around the house. A big Lab at around 95lb, all muscle. He is a linebacker for sure. Very good marking skills, but hates to wait for his turn for a bird. After he turned one year old I stopped formally training (AKC Hunt test, Field Trails) him as my first son arrived and that pretty much took over my free time. First shot is from his first Hunt test in Simsbury CT and second is this spring out on the deck. This was my first dog and its a lot of work, whether or not you train for an event. We plan to do some hunting this year, upland and waterfowl but overall we just chill. I cant say enough how great he is and much a part of the family he has become.
